The Noon Number: Throwing Away Their Shot

44 – Number of shots on goal for the Capitals in their shootout loss to the Devils last night, with just one beating New Jersey netminder Keith Kinkaid.

That checks in as the highest shot total in a loss since suffering a similar 2-1 defeat (albeit in regulation) at the hands of the Sabres in November 2014, and the 14th-highest shot total in a loss since the start of the Alex Ovechkin era. It’s also just the tenth time over that span in which they’ve had at least 44 shots and just one goal (all losses).

The Caps’ overall record when putting at least 44 shots on net is a surprisingly mediocre 13-10-6; they’ve outshot their opponent in all 29 of those games, and only twice did the other team have as many as 40 shots on their side of the ledger.
